With the switch from combustion to electric motors, materials like aluminum and plastic have advanced further in the automobile sector.
However, given the development of high-strength steel ensures the material's future in the automobile sector, it is predicted that steel demand would stay stable or perhaps grow. Steel aids in achieving objectives like weight reduction, recyclable materials, and financial efficiency.
Electrical steels may be found in every component of a contemporary car, from the tiny motors that move seats and mirrors to the bigger ones that power hybrid or all-electric vehicles' propulsion systems. In such alternative drive trains, traction motors and generators are especially reliant on highly efficient electrical steel.
In comparison to aluminum and carbon, high-strength steel brands are a vital foundation for contemporary and environmentally friendly lightweight construction. They roughly lower vehicle weight significantly.

To cut emissions at its IJmuiden factory, Tata Steel has introduced "Roadmap+," an environmental improvement strategy.
A facility at the pellet mill in IJmuiden is scheduled to be built as part of the measures, and it will drastically reduce emissions by reducing the production of nitrogen oxides and heavy metal particles by more than 90%.
In order to reduce smells and particle emissions, the project will also invest millions in upgrades to the site's coke unit and Gas Plant 2 (CGP2). Two blast furnaces are part of the crude steel concept at Tata IJmuiden.
